Journeys through the Radiant Citadel is a collection of thirteen short, stand-alone D&D adventures featuring challenges for character levels 1-14. Each adventure has ties to the Radiant Citadel, a magical city with connections to lands rich with excitement and danger, and each can be run by itself or as part of an ongoing campaign. Explore this rich and varied collection of adventures in magical lands.
Through the mists of the Ethereal Plane shines the Radiant Citadel. Travelers from across the multiverse flock to this mysterious bastion to share their traditions, stories, and calls for heroes. A crossroads of wonders and adventures, the Radiant Citadel is the first step on the path to legend. Where will your journeys take you?

The cover is beautiful, which is why I chose to purchase the alt cover. The book provides a fun and interesting nexus point to work from with neat details to incorporate. I haven’t gotten through the whole thing yet, but the setting(s) is going to be fun to drop into my games. The stories, so far, provide a good range of variety and interesting hooks.It’s not a perfect book, and I do wish it were a bit longer and even more detailed in places, but I’m loving going through it and seeing what I want to use. The 1 star reviews that I’ve seen seem to entirely rate the book on a paragraph in the intro that essentially says if you’re into the irl role playing aspects of the game, avoid doing blackface.

The artwork throughout is beautiful and the special cover doesn’t disappoint. I love the details and many adventures, but most of all I ADORE the Radiant Citadel itself. Love that D&D is expanding into the planes, and the concept of a near-utopian society built around this massive magical gemstone floating among the astral sea is SO cool. Especially good for high-level play, because it gives you a home base outside the Mortal Plane AND easy teleportation access to a bunch of different places and planes.
